ITA Airways to Save Fuel and Reduce Emissions in 2026 Thanks to AI-Powered Tool

SITA OptiFlight® uses aircraft-specific and real-time weather data to improve climb performance and deliver measurable emission reductions AI-based climb profile optimization will help ITA Airways, Italy’s national carrier, to reduce fuel consumption. AI-supported ground processes: Lufthansa, Fraport, and zeroG drive innovation at Frankfurt Airport

Lufthansa and Fraport AG have signed an agreement to further optimize aircraft handling at Frankfurt Airport. Together with Lufthansa subsidiary zeroG, the partners are introducing the innovative AI-based camera solution “seer”. Alaska Airlines and UP.Labs launch Odysee, an AI-enabled startup taking a new approach to schedule optimization

Alaska Airlines and UP.Labs have introduced their first startup, Odysee, at the UP.Summit. The venture aims to solve core strategic challenges for the aviation industry through innovative solutions. KLM deploys artificial intelligence to combat food waste

KLM is wasting less food on board aircraft thanks to artificial intelligence. AI programs enable the company to better predict how many passengers who have booked will actually board a flight.
